you can install it in PREFIX/share/enlightenment/data/themes/ and it
will be
 perfectly fine and work. :) (where PREFIX is the install prefix of
 enlightenment - normally /usr (and in our case it is /usr).
I was thinking install default.edj to PREFIX/share/etk/themes/ cause it's for etk theme.
PREFIX/share/enlightenment/data/themes/ also works and better?
